AIG Adegoke Fayoade Assures Adequate Security During Eid-Al-Adha Celebration

Posted on June 6, 2025

CYRIACUS IZUEKWE 

The Assistant Inspector General of Police in-charge of Zone 2 Command, AIG Adegoke M. Fayoade, has assured residents of Ogun and Lagos States under his Command of adequate security during the celebration of EID-AL-ADHA.

 

P.M.EXPRESS reports as was disclosed by the Police Public Relations Officer of Zone 2 Command Headquarters, CSP  Ayuba Umma.

 

She stated that the AIG, Mr. Fayoade, has charged the Commissioners of Police in-charge of Lagos and Ogun States, Commanders of; Police Mobile Force (PMF), Explosive Ordinance Disposals (EOD), Special Protection Units (SPU), Counter Terrorist Units (CTU), Anti-Kidnapping Units (AKU), Anti-Cultism Units (ACU), Force Intelligence Bureau (FIB), State Intelligence Bureau (SIB), Patrol and Guards (P&G), Monitoring Units, X-Squads, Divisional Police Officers, Traffic Officers, Tactical Units as well as officers and men serving in the command to beef up security around Worship Centers, Shopping Malls, Tourist Centers, Market Places, Commercial Centers, Social Gatherings, Residential Areas, High-Ways, Motor Parks and Garages, Relaxation Centers, Train Stations and Bus Terminals, Critical National Assets as well as Government and Private-owned Properties within their areas of jurisdictions and ensure free-flow of traffic during the Eid-Al-Adha celebration.

 

She stated that the AIG, while felicitating with all Muslim faithful, urged the general public to go about their celebrations without any fear of molestation, harassment or violence also solicits effective collaboration from members of the public.
